WitrynaEver since their first appearance, the Looney Tunes series has unleashed a boatload of iconic characters.See if you can name all 50. 2,525 users · 61,690 views WitrynaLiczba wierszy: 50 · The Looney Tunes and Merrie Melodies series of animated … Tweety is a yellow canary in the Warner Bros. Looney Tunes and Merrie Melodies series of animated cartoons. The name "Tweety" is a play on words, as it originally meant "sweetie", along with "tweet" being an English onomatopoeia for the sounds of birds.
